Zakiya Randall 'Z' The Youngest and First African American Female Golfer to Win 1st Place and Qualify for LPGA US Womens Open beats out thousands of aspiring golfers to become a TOP TV Finalist on Golf Channel TV Big Break Atlantis.

Golfer 'Z' Makes History becoming the youngest African American female golfer to become a TOP Finalist.

'Z' has already started generating a strong buzz owing to not just her sportsmanship but her talents off the golf course, as a fashion model, music producer, and public speaker.

Zakiya has been featured on CNN, PBS and Sports Illustrated.

Her fashion sense and effortless style have won her many fans, and made her one of the most talked-about female golfers on the rise.
